What is name of the huge hotel in dubai?

Contents

  1. JW Marriott Marquis Dubai. The largest hotel in Dubai is located in Business Bay, JW Marriott Marquis Dubai takes the top spot with 1,608 hotel rooms and more than 20 restaurants spread across 72 floors in two separate towers.

Also know, which is the world’s largest hotel? First World Hotel – The Largest Hotel In The World. This is the Las Vegas of Asia. It is the world’s largest hotel, with 7,351 rooms in two colorful towers. It is located in the Genting Highlands in the Titiwangsa Mountains near lush tropical rainforest far away from the city.

What Burj means?

Burj is the Arabic meaning for Tower. The tallest skyscraper in Dubai would have been called Burj Dubai, or the Dubai Tower, only appropriate to honor the city of Dubai where it is located.

Is Dubai safe?

General safety in Dubai There’s not much dispute that Dubai is quite safe for tourists. Dubai is heavily monitored, so violent crime directed at tourists is rare. Most tourist-directed crime in Dubai is likely to be petty stuff like pickpocketing, scams, or sexual harassment.

How many hotel rooms are in Dubai?

As of 2019, there were 544 completed and operating hotels and 100,744 hotel rooms in Dubai.

What language is used in Dubai?

The official language of the United Arab Emirates is Arabic. Modern Standard Arabic is taught in schools, and most native Emiratis speak a dialect of Gulf Arabic that is generally similar to that spoken in surrounding countries.
